About this course

Optimization problems can be complex to solve using traditional step-by-step programming. Genetic algorithms offer a powerful, nature-inspired way to find optimal solutions by evolving populations of potential answers. In this text-based course, you will learn how to design, write, and run genetic algorithms from scratch using Elixir's functional paradigm. By exploring how selection, crossover, mutation, and evaluation work in a functional environment, you will gain a deep understanding of evolutionary computation.
